Normally a contact lens wearer, I’d been getting headaches and strange visual stuff going on for about a week, so I went to the opticians on Friday for a check up.  I was worried that I had some kind of a problem with the contact lenses and wearing my old glasses made it more comfortable (although didn’t completely eliminate the problem)

It turns out that although I’m still quite badly short-sighted, my eyesight has actually got a little better (around half a dioptre for a prescription strength of about five in either eye).  This after my eyesight had been getting worse for most of my adult life!  It had only just stabilized at the last test.

Is this normal?  Liz said it was a sign of getting old, but I’d never heard of it.

Old folks get long-sighted.  It's not unusual for short-sighted people to improve as the age-related deterioration counters the squinty deterioration of youth. :thumbsup:

Teh Liz is right (obv.) Simple myopia tends to be because the muscles in the eye are optically too powerful for the focal length. As we age muscles slacken a little, including those in the eye, which can bring about an improvement in shortsightedness. Go too far, get too slack, and you'll end up longsighted.

Also, as you get older your lenses gradually stiffen and lose their ability to change focus so your eyes become fixed focus - as mine are now (at age 56) - left eye at 60cm and right at 40cm.
